Epson L6170 Driver Scanner: Comprehensive Setup Guide

The Epson L6170 EcoTank is a highly efficient multi-function printer designed for small businesses and home offices. To unlock its full scanning potential, including the use of the 30-sheet Automatic Document Feeder (ADF), installing the correct Epson L6170 driver scanner (Epson Scan 2) is essential.

Key Features of Epson Scan 2 Software

Epson Scan 2 serves as the primary interface for your scanner, providing both basic and advanced modes. Key benefits include:

  • High-Resolution Scanning: Capture documents at up to 1200 x 2400 dpi for crisp digital copies.
  • ADF Support: Easily scan multi-page documents without manual intervention.
  • Cloud Integration: Scan directly to email, folder, or cloud storage services like Google Drive and Dropbox.
  • Image Enhancement: Includes features like automatic color correction, text enhancement, and background removal.

Troubleshooting Common Scanner Issues

If you encounter issues where the scanner is not found or fails to communicate, consider these solutions:

  • Check Connection: Ensure the printer is turned on and the Wi-Fi or USB connection is stable.
  • WIA Service: For Windows users, ensure the Windows Image Acquisition (WIA) service is set to Automatic in the Services menu.
  • Firewall Settings: Check if your firewall or antivirus is blocking ‘Epson Scan 2’. Add it to the exception list if necessary.
  • Driver Update: Always ensure you are using the latest version of the driver to maintain compatibility with new OS updates like Windows 11 or macOS Sonoma.
